Best time to go to Old Phuket Town

The best time to visit Old Phuket Town is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. May is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Old Phuket Town

For your visit to Old Phuket Town, you can fly into two major airports. Phuket International Airport (HKT) is approximately 25.7km away, with excellent hotel options nearby such as the 5-star Phuket Marriott Resort and Spa, just 3.2km from the airport, offering convenient airport shuttle services. Anantara Mai Khao Phuket Villas, located 6.4km away, also provides access to the airport. On the other hand, Krabi International Airport (KBV) is about 69.2km away, with luxurious accommodations like Centara Grand Beach Resort & Villas Krabi, 13.2km from the airport, offering transfers and shuttles. Rayavadee Hotel, also 13.2km away, provides similar transport services.

What are the top things to see and do in Old Phuket Town?

Browse the collections at Thai Hua Museum, Phuket Baba Museum or Moh Seng Historic House Museum in Old Phuket Town. You could also plan a visit to Phuket Weekend Market or Talad Yai Market while you're in the neighbourhood. Shrine of the Serene Light, Sino-Portuguese Architecture and Wat Mongkol Nimit are just a few of the places to visit in and around Old Phuket Town. While you're out sightseeing, Thavorn Museum and Vernadoc Gallery Phuket are a couple of additional sights to visit in Phuket.
